Neill's Clean Sweep

Brady Neill claimed his 6th John Stringer MVP award this year at the Blazers presentation night.

He was also named the CBL's North West Divisions MVP and claimed the same title in the CBL Grand Final win against the Bendigo Braves as well.

Brady, together with Harry Butler was also named in the North West's all star Five.

Capping off a successful year, Brady was also the leading scorer for the 2019/20 season shooting 337 points overall over 15 games.  He outscored his closest competitor by 60 points.  His total included 30 three pointers.

The Blazers runners up MVP was harry Butler and Zac Mortlock was named as the coaches choice winner.


The Lady Blazers MVP was Claire Blower and runner up Millie Cracknell.  Keisha Tonzing received the coaches award.
